如果你忘记了MySQL的密码,可以按照以下步骤来重置密码:
- 停止MySQL服务:在终端或命令提示符中执行以下命令(根据你的操作系统可能会有所不同):
- 在 macOS 上:
sudo /usr/local/mysql/support-files/mysql.server stop
- 在 Windows 上:使用任务管理器或服务管理器停止 MySQL 服务
- 在 macOS 上:
- 启动MySQL服务器,并跳过权限验证:在终端或命令提示符中执行以下命令(根据你的安装路径和操作系统可能会有所不同):
- 在 macOS 上:
sudo /usr/local/mysql/bin/mysqld_safe --skip-grant-tables
- 在 Windows 上:打开命令提示符,切换到 MySQL 安装目录的
bin
文件夹,并执行mysqld --skip-grant-tables
- 在 macOS 上:
- 连接到MySQL服务器:在新的终端或命令提示符中打开一个MySQL客户端,执行以下命令(根据你的安装路径和操作系统可能会有所不同):
- 在 macOS 上:
/usr/local/mysql/bin/mysql -u root
- 在 Windows 上:进入 MySQL 安装目录的
bin
文件夹,执行mysql -u root
- 在 macOS 上:
- 修改密码:在MySQL客户端中执行以下命令来修改密码(将
new_password
替换为你要设置的新密码):ALTER USER ‘root’@‘localhost’ IDENTIFIED BY ‘new_password’; - 刷新权限:执行以下命令刷新权限更改:
FLUSH PRIVILEGES;
- 退出MySQL客户端:执行以下命令退出MySQL客户端:
exit;
- 停止MySQL服务器:返回到之前启动 MySQL 的终端或命令提示符,按
Ctrl+C
停止MySQL服务器。 - 启动MySQL服务:重新启动MySQL服务,可以通过系统服务管理器或执行适当的命令来完成。
现在你应该能够使用新密码连接到MySQL数据库了。请确保将上述步骤中的命令替换为你实际的安装路径和用户名。
© 版权声明
本站提供的资源,都来自网络,版权争议与本站无关,所有内容及软件的文章仅限用于学习和研究目的。不得将上述内容用于商业或者非法用途,否则,一切后果请用户自负,我们不保证内容的长久可用性,通过使用本站内容随之而来的风险与本站无关,您必须在下载后的24个小时之内,从您的电脑/手机中彻底删除上述内容。如果您喜欢该程序,请支持正版软件,购买注册,得到更好的正版服务。侵删请致信E-mail:317608094@qq.com
THE END
暂无评论内容